What is Double Glazing?

Double glazing involves two panes of glass separated by a layer of gas, frequently argon, to supply remarkable insulation compared to single-glazed windows. This type of window system not just helps in lowering heat loss, thereby reducing energy bills, but it likewise minimizes external noise, boosts security, and increases home value.

Typical Issues with Double Glazing

In spite of its benefits, double glazing is not unsusceptible to problems. House owners must understand the following typical problems:

  1. Condensation Between Panes: This takes place when the seal between the panes fails, permitting wetness to enter and developing a foggy look.
  2. Drafts: Drafts can form due to weakening seals or fittings, causing energy loss and discomfort.
  3. Failed Units: A failed double-glazed system is usually shown by an accumulation of condensation and can necessitate replacement.
  4. Harmed Frames: Wooden frames might rot, while uPVC frames can warp or fade, compromising insulation and visual appeal.
  5. Hard Operation: Windows that are hard to open or close might show issues with the hinges, locks, or the glazing unit itself.

Repair Methods for Double Glazing

Depending upon the issue, different repair methods may be utilized. Here are some typical repairs:

IssueRepair MethodCost Range (GBP)
Condensation Between PanesReplace the sealed unit₤ 150 - ₤ 600 per system
DraftsReseal the window or change weather removing₤ 100 - ₤ 250
Failed UnitsComplete system replacement₤ 150 - ₤ 600 per unit
Harmed FramesRepair or replace frame areas₤ 200 - ₤ 800+
Difficult OperationRepair locks, hinges, or adjust window system₤ 50 - ₤ 150

Note: Costs can differ based on location and particular circumstances.

FAQs About Double Glazing Repairs

1. How long should double glazing last?

A. Double glazing can last for 20 to 35 years, depending upon the quality of installation, maintenance, and the products utilized.

2. Can I repair condensation between panes myself?

A. While there are DIY alternatives, it is typically advised to speak with a professional, specifically if the seal has actually stopped working.

3. How do I know if my double glazing is failing?

A. Look for indications like condensation in between the panes, noticeable drafts, or difficulty in operating the windows.

4. Is repair much better than replacement?

A. It frequently depends upon the intensity of the issue. Minor problems can be fixed, but if an unit has several problems, replacement might be more cost-efficient in the long run.

5. How can I keep double-glazed windows?

A. Keep frames tidy, check seals regularly, and ensure that hardware remains practical to improve durability.
